IQVIA
enterprise_consultancyProvides prescription and market intelligence plus analytics and consulting to support pharma competitive strategy and monitoring.
IQVIA is a global pharma and healthcare analytics and consulting organization that supports competitive intelligence needs through data-driven research, market and patient insights, and syndicated/managed analyses. Their Pharma Competitive Intelligence offering typically leverages extensive commercial and real-world data assets (covering prescribing, market dynamics, claims/real-world evidence, and healthcare provider behavior) alongside consulting teams that translate insights into competitive strategy. Typical users include pharmaceutical and biotech commercial leaders, strategy and market research teams, portfolio/brand planning groups, and client-facing consulting functions (e.g., pricing, market access, and sales/field effectiveness planning). They are commonly engaged when clients need both high-quality intelligence and actionable market interpretation rather than one-off desk research.

GlobalData
otherDelivers pharma competitive intelligence and pipeline/market data with AI-enabled research and custom competitor tracking.
GlobalData (globaldata.com) is a pharma and healthcare competitive intelligence provider combining proprietary data assets with expert research coverage. It offers subscription-style research products and services such as market and pipeline intelligence, competitive landscape analysis, commercial strategy insights, and company-level profiles across drugs, trials, deals, and commercial performance signals. Typical users include pharma/biopharma competitive intelligence teams, business development and strategy groups, market access and commercial planning leaders, and consultants who need recurring, structured updates. GlobalData is also used by larger organizations that require broad cross-therapy visibility and decision-ready outputs rather than bespoke scientific work alone.

What Are Pharma Competitive Intelligence Services?
Pharma Competitive Intelligence Services help pharmaceutical and life sciences teams monitor competitors and markets, assess threats and opportunities, and translate signals into actionable strategy. They typically combine market and pipeline intelligence, competitor/brand tracking, and—depending on provider—analysis that supports decisions like market entry, portfolio planning, and commercialization moves.
